A pellet with charge +Q is centered inside a spherical cavity in a conducting ball. The conducting ball has a charge -2q on it. The cavity in the ball is off-center, as shown in Fig. (a) How much charge resides on the inner surface of the cavity ? (b) Is the charge on the cavity surface distributed uniformly or nonuniformly ? Why ? (c ) How much charge resides on the outer surface of the conducting ball ? (d) Is the charge on the ball's outer surface distribution uniformly or nonuniformly ?
